Fiber Cement Installation Questions
What is fiber cement siding? Fiber cement siding is a durable material made from cement, sand, and cellulose fibers, used for exterior walls to enhance weather resistance and appearance.
What types of projects are suitable for fiber cement installation? It is commonly used for residential and commercial siding, accent walls, and remodeling projects requiring long-lasting exterior surfaces.
How does fiber cement compare to other siding materials? Fiber cement offers increased durability, resistance to pests and rot, and a low maintenance profile compared to vinyl or wood siding.
